COVID 19: Nigeria mourns over sudden death of Abba Kyari

The entire country, particularly the Presidency was Saturday morning rudely thrown into mourning as news of the passage of the nation’s former Chief of Staff to the President, Mallam Abba Kyari gained ground.

“The Presidency regrets to announce the passage of the Chief of Staff to the President, Mallam Abba Kyari”, Femi Adesina, Special Adviser to the President

(Media and Publicity) issued out early morning of April 18th, terminating the hopes of several friends of Kyari, who had embarked on fervent prayers, following the controversy of his encounter with Coronavirus attack.

Also read: COVID-19: Active cases now 277 as total number hits 442

Continued Adesina’s terse message: “The deceased had tested positive to the ravaging COVID-19, and had been receiving treatment. But he died on Friday, April 17, 2020.

“May God accept his soul.

“Funeral arrangements will be announced shortly”, the message concluded.

Already, the Nigerian Inland Waterways Authority  (NIWA) has sent out condolences, as the management sympathizes with both the family and the entire nation.
